文件内容#!/usr/bin/env python
# -*- coding: UTF-8 -*-
import sys
import redis
import os
pool=redis.ConnectionPool(host='127.0.0.1',password='xxxxxx',db=2)
r = redis.StrictRedis(connection_pool=pool)
转载
2023-06-30 13:09:32
72阅读
# 导出Redis脚本JSON的实现流程
本文将介绍如何通过代码实现导出Redis脚本JSON的功能。这项任务适合有一定经验的开发者,下面将详细介绍每个步骤以及需要使用的代码。
## 整体流程
以下是实现导出Redis脚本JSON的整体流程:
```mermaid
flowchart TD
A[连接Redis服务器] --> B[执行命令导出脚本]
B --> C[将脚本保
原创
2023-08-21 09:44:12
66阅读
# 从Redis中导出数据到文件的方法
在使用Redis作为数据库时,有时我们需要将Redis中的数据导出到文件中,以便备份或迁移数据。在这种情况下,我们可以使用luna脚本来实现这一目的。本文将介绍如何使用luna脚本导出Redis中的数据到文件,并附上代码示例。
## 什么是luna脚本?
luna是一个脚本语言,通常用于管理和操作Redis数据库。它提供了丰富的API和功能,可以帮助用
原创
2024-05-16 03:46:28
111阅读
# 导出Redis数据的shell脚本
Redis是一个开源的内存数据结构存储系统,可以用作数据库、缓存和消息中间件。它支持多种数据结构,如字符串、哈希、列表、集合和有序集合。Redis提供了丰富的命令集,可以对这些数据结构进行各种操作。
在某些情况下,我们可能需要将Redis中的数据导出到其他地方进行备份或分析。这时,我们可以使用shell脚本来实现这个功能。下面是一个示例的导出Redis数
原创
2023-07-16 16:46:37
236阅读
# 如何实现lua脚本导出redis到文件
## 流程图
```mermaid
flowchart TD
A(连接redis数据库) --> B(编写lua脚本)
B --> C(执行lua脚本导出数据到文件)
```
## 步骤
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 连接到redis数据库 |
| 2 | 编写lua脚本 |
| 3 | 执行
原创
2024-05-26 03:26:53
68阅读
一个脚本工具供日常运维帮业务导出数据用。可以指定数据库,库表,库表匹配,指定SQL语句。导出CSV格式,或者SQL文件。导出完毕指定rsync服务器,推送到指定rsync服务器目录。./mysqlexport.py --help 工具配置文件模板 # 配置文件模板
[base]
# 指定导出格式,可以是CSV表格格式 SQL语句
format=
转载
2023-07-28 21:34:59
66阅读
作为一个后端开发人员,不只是要求开发人员需要掌握 Redis,也要求运维人员也要懂 Redis。由于 Redis 的运用广泛,我们也知道它的重要性,至此面试中经常被问到。 下面对Redis面试常问的问题都做了一个解析参考,本文 GitHub https://github.com/ThinkingHan/Java-review-gudie 已收录,有一线大厂面试完整考点、资料以及我的学习笔记! J
转载
2024-06-24 08:59:14
30阅读
# 使用mysqldump导出数据库脚本的科普
在数据库管理中,备份是非常重要的一个环节,它可以保障数据的安全性,避免数据丢失的风险。而在MySQL数据库中,我们可以使用`mysqldump`命令来导出数据库的脚本,从而实现备份的功能。本文将介绍如何使用`mysqldump`来导出数据库脚本,并提供相关的代码示例。
## 什么是mysqldump导出脚本
`mysqldump`是MySQL数
原创
2024-05-12 04:03:52
60阅读
1.直接使用String存储 可以直接将要存储的对象转换成json字符串,代码如下: //存储
public static void setJsonString(String key, Object obj) {
Jedis jedis = RedisConnection.getJedis();
jedis.set(key, J
转载
2023-05-18 13:13:16
729阅读
一、简介本文主要介绍如何通过redis-dump工具实现redis数据的导入导出,导出的文件为json文件,导出后可自行编辑,重新导入原redis或其他redis中。二、redis-dump安装1、配置rvm的sources地址[root@docker ~]# yum install ruby rubygems ruby-devel -y
[root@docker ~]# gem sources
转载
2023-05-30 16:12:29
102阅读
Redis数据备份实例127.0.0.1:6379> bgsaveOK推荐:《Redis教程》Redis恢复数据1、 获取redis备份目录127.0.0.1:6379> CONFIG GET dir1) "dir"2) "D:\\software\\Redis"127.0.0.1:6379>以上命令 CONFIG GET dir 输出的 redis 备份目录为 /usr/loc
转载
2023-06-26 14:48:04
120阅读
Lua 学习目标是 能写一些 Lua脚本。
Redis 使用Lua 5.1 版本。
Lua是动态类型语言。
转载
2023-05-28 17:08:35
196阅读
redis支持RDB和AOF两种持久化机制,持久化可以避免因进程退出而造成数据丢失 RDB持久化
RDB持久化把当前进程数据生成快照(.rdb)文件保存到硬盘的过程,有手动触发和自动触发
手动触发有save和bgsave两命令 save命令:阻塞当前Redis,直到RDB持久化过程完成为止,若内存实例比较大会造成长时间阻塞,线上环境不建议用它bgsave命令:redis进
转载
2023-08-15 10:18:20
96阅读
filename=$(date "+%Y%m%d%H%M%S")
//将type为list,键为bi0205导出文本,并保存到mysql导入导出目录
redis-cli -h 服务器IP -p port -a username@password "bi0205" 1 10000000 >>/var/lib/mysql-files/loginfo_$filename.txt//将导出的文
转载
2023-06-16 15:22:03
96阅读
首先进入到你服务器里redis的bin目录下cd /data/app/redis-4.0.8/bin若是不知道redis安装在哪里,执行下列语句:find / -name redis其次执行下列语句redis-cli --raw -h your.host -a your.password -p 6379 --scan --pattern “lasted:labelIds:*” >> t
转载
2023-05-25 15:03:26
685阅读
一、java代码生产excel
1、下载模板
/*** 下载导入模板
*
*@paramauthCode
*@paramtemplateType
*@paramservletResponse
*@return
*/@GetMapping("/downloadTemplate")publicBaseResponse downloadTemplate(@RequestParam String auth
转载
2023-08-20 11:37:11
158阅读
# 如何实现 Redis 导出
## 简介
Redis 是一款性能优异的开源内存数据存储系统,常用于缓存、队列、计数器和数据分析等场景。在某些情况下,我们可能需要将 Redis 中的数据导出到外部文件,以备份、迁移或其他目的使用。本文将详细介绍如何实现 Redis 导出的步骤和相应的代码。
## 步骤概览
下表展示了实现 Redis 导出的整个流程。接下来,我们将逐一介绍每个步骤所需要做的事情
原创
2023-07-15 09:50:39
205阅读
1 安装redis: apt update apt-get install redis-server 2: cd /etc/redis 3: 用redis-cli导出key redis-cli -h {redis host} -p 6379 -a {password} keys "*" |while
转载
2019-04-24 17:14:00
87阅读
2评论
1数据导出echo "SMEMBERS key1"| redis-cli >> c.data2.采用redis-dump导出 数据导入将c.data的数据通过编辑器转化为相关语句sadd key1 111111执行导入cat c.data | redis-cli --pipehttp://redis.io/topics/mass-insert用redis-cli
转载
2023-07-07 16:06:28
411阅读
redis是内存数据库,即数据库状态都是存储于内存中,因此,当服务器重启或者断开后,数据便会丢失;为了解决数据丢失问题,便需要将数据从内存保持到磁盘中,这就是redis的数据持久化目前,redis实现了两种数据库持久化方案,一种是RDB,另一种是AOF,让我们来聊聊这两种方案RDBredis database,即将数据库的内容(key-value)保存为压缩的二进制文件即便redis服务进程退出,
转载
2023-08-31 16:41:03
69阅读